#aed6c6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aed6c6 is composed of 68.2% red, 83.9%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.5%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 156 degrees, a saturation of 32.8% and a lightness of 76.1%. #aed6c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5dad8d.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#aed6c6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a08 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#aed6c6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c1c3c2 is the less saturated color, while #88fcce is the most saturated one.
